Description
We need to plan for a massive update… or decide that we definitely stop our data collection efforts just before it.
- First round is on [June 11, 2017](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/French_legislative_election,_2017)
- Both chambers affected, 100% lower (AN), 1/3 upper (S)
- Might also trigger local mandate reshuffles, e.g. ex-MPs becoming municipal councillors again, or stuff like that
